Our client, a successful injection moulding company supplying to a variety of industries, are looking for a Maintenance Engineer to join their Team.
Remit:
As Maintenance Engineer, you will be responsible for the maintenance and repairs to mechanical, pneumatic and electrical on-site equipment and automation cells. You will have strong electrical/mechanical applications with proven experience of problem solving, fault finding and repairing of injection moulding manufacturing machinery as well as robots, automated systems and assembly lines.
Responsibilities:
- Diagnose and fault-find mechanical, electrical, pneumatic, and hydraulic issues on injection moulding machines and ancillary equipment.
- Carry out planned and reactive maintenance to minimise downtime.
- Repair and maintain injection moulding machines, dryers, conveyors, granulators, temperature controllers and industrial robots.
- Support tooling changeovers and troubleshoot mould-related issues where required.
- Carry out routine inspections, condition monitoring, and preventative maintenance.
- Identify recurring faults and propose permanent corrective actions.
- Support continuous improvement initiatives to improve equipment reliability and performance.
Experience Requirements:
- Minimum of 5 years experience in Injection Moulding manufacturing.
- You will ideally have a 16th, 17th or 18th Edition electrical installation certificate.
- You will have a good mechanical application and experience/working understanding with hydraulics and/or pneumatics.
- You will have good proven experience with PLCs and 3 Phase Ladder Logic fault-finding & problem-solving.
- You will have good clear communication skills for interacting with your team and other department Managers.
- It is expected that you will have good IT skills with MS Office & Word.
- Experience of training/mentoring Apprentices would be advantageous.
